Overview
Analyst, Project Manager (12-month fixed term contract) role at MUFG. The purpose of the role is to provide bank-wide support and consultancy to implement business transformation and change initiatives within Operations. Responsible for project management and coordination of cross-functional teams to drive successful delivery of projects and initiatives, including reporting, validation and testing process improvements to promote operational efficiency.
What you’ll be doing
- Provide support and consultancy service to the business in the following areas:
- Project Initiatives:
Assist managers to deliver Operations and Bank-wide projects and initiatives. Consider and recommend ways to improve operational processes and procedures for better overall time management. Actively lead and contribute to assigned projects and monitor performance using KPIs to ensure tasks are completed within required timeframes. Leverage data analytics to gather scope, assess performance, measure impact of change initiatives, and provide insights for continuous improvement. Work closely with project stakeholders to understand functional requirements and acceptance criteria.
- Validation and Testing:
Define, manage and conduct end-to-end validation and testing activities, ensuring alignment with business requirements, regulatory standards and system integration needs across the Bank’s core banking and payment platforms. Include testing types required by the project (e.g., domestic & cross-border payments). Oversee UAT planning, execution and sign-off, coordinating with cross-functional teams to minimize risk and ensure high quality outcomes. Identify and mitigate risks, issues and dependencies, ensuring timely escalation and resolution.
- Process Improvement:
Assist managers to gather stakeholder requirements, analyse and provide solutions. Coordinate project training and workshops.
- Policies, Procedures and Reporting:
Review and update required unit procedures annually. Prepare monthly and quarterly regulatory reporting.
- Customer:
Proactively look for ways to improve processes and deliver high levels of customer service to internal and external customers. Collaborate with other departments, operations units and branches on feasibility analysis and streamlining of processes. Ensure customer inquiries are followed up promptly with satisfactory outcomes.
What we are looking for
The successful candidate will have a project management background, banking operations experience, and a solid technical background in payments, loans and trade. This includes a strong understanding of payments workflows and testing, with end-to-end payments testing experience highly advantageous. Strong process re-engineering, data analytics (Excel, SQL, VBA, etc.), and excellent communication skills for project and stakeholder management.
- MS Office proficiency (Word, Excel, PowerPoint); Visio is an advantage.
- Undergraduate degree in banking/finance or IT-related field preferred.
- Project Management certification preferred.
